What kind of calls do firefighters respond to most often? - CORRECT ANSWER-Medical Emergencies



What kind of settings do firefighters work in? - CORRECT ANSWER-(1) Urban & Suburban areas;

(2) Airports;

(3) Chemical Plants;

(4) Industrial Sites;

(5) Rural Areas like grasslands and forests



What are firefighters in the Hazardous Materials Unit trained to do? - CORRECT ANSWER-These
firefighters are trained for the

(1) Control,

(2) Prevention, and

(3) Cleanup of oil spills, and other hazardous materials incidents.



In what settings would firefighters typically use conventional firefighting equipment and tactics? -
CORRECT ANSWER-(1) Urban & Suburban;

(2) Airports;

(3) Industrial Sites



What type of incidents require firefighters to use specialized equipment and tactics? - CORRECT
ANSWER-(1) Forest Fires;

(2) Hazardous Materials Spills



What are "Fire Lines" and what are they used for? - CORRECT ANSWER-These are made by cutting down
trees and digging out all other combustible vegetation, creating bare land in the path of the fire that
deprives it of fuel. They are used to fight forest fires.

,What are Smoke Jumpers? - CORRECT ANSWER-Specialized teams of elite firefighters who parachute
from airplanes to reach otherwise inaccessible areas.



What do firefighters do between calls? - CORRECT ANSWER-(1) Clean and maintain equipment; (2)
Conduct practice drills and fire inspections; (3) Participate in fitness activities; (4) Prepare written
reports on fire incidents; (5) Review fire science literature



What are the risks of firefighting? - CORRECT ANSWER-Death or injury from:

(1) sudden cave-ins of floors;

(2) toppling walls;

(3) traffic accidents when responding to calls; (4) exposure to flames and smoke;

(5) contact with poisonous, flammable, or explosive gases & chemicals;

(6) exposure to radioactive or other hazardous materials that may have immediate or long-term effects
on their health



What are some typical "On Duty" hours for Firefighters? - CORRECT ANSWER-(1) 48 hours ON/96 hours
OFF;

(2) 24 hours ON/48 hours OFF + extra day off at intervals;

(3) DAY SHIFTS of 10-hours for 3-4 DAYS, NIGHT SHIFTS of 14-hours for 3-4 NIGHTS, with 3-4 days off



True or False: Fire lieutenants and fire captains work the same hours as the firefighters they supervise. -
CORRECT ANSWER-True



What percentage of fire companies are staffed by volunteer firefighters? - CORRECT ANSWER-70%



In a 2002 study, how many jobs were held by (1) Paid Career Volunteers, (2) First-line
Supervisors/Managers of Firefighting and Prevention Workers, and (3) Fire Inspectors. - CORRECT
ANSWER-(1) 282,000

(2) 63,000

(3) 14,000

,About 8 out of 10 firefighting workers are employed by who? - CORRECT ANSWER-Municipal or County
Fire Departments



If not employed by municipal or county fire departments, where do the remainder of firefighting
workers find jobs? - CORRECT ANSWER-(1) Federal & State installations (including airports)

(2) Private Firefighting companies



What services does a "Public Safety Organization" oversee? - CORRECT ANSWER-(1) Fire Prevention

(2) Public Fire Education

(3) Safety

(4) Emergency Medical Services



Why are some local and regional fire departments being consolidated into countywide establishments? -
CORRECT ANSWER-(1) Reduce Administrative Staff & Cut Costs

(2) Establish Consistent Training Standards & Work Procedures



What 3 exams do applicants have to pass to qualify for municipal firefighting jobs? - CORRECT ANSWER-
(1) Written Exam

(2) Physical Strength, Stamina, Coordination, & Agility

(3) Medical Examination & Drug Test



What 6 areas of study are entry-level firefighters trained on in the academy? - CORRECT ANSWER-(1)
Firefighting Techniques

(2) Fire Prevention

(3) Hazardous Materials Control

(4) Local Building Codes

(5) Emergency Medical Procedures

(6) Firefighting & Rescue Equipment



What are the 12 personal qualities needed for firefighters to be successful? - CORRECT ANSWER-(1)
Mental Alertness

, (2) Self-Discipline

(3) Courage

(4) Mechanical Aptitude

(5) Endurance

(6) Strength

(7) Sense of Public Service

(8) Initiative

(9) Good Judgment

(10) Dependability

(11) Good Social Skills

(12) Efficiency



What areas should a firefighter acquire expertise in if they are interested in progressing to higher level
positions? - CORRECT ANSWER-(1) Advanced Firefighting Equipment & Techniques

(2) Building Construction

(3) Emergency Medical Technology

(4) Writing

(5) Public Speaking

(6) Management & Budgeting Procedures

(7) Public Relations



What do opportunities for promotion depend on? - CORRECT ANSWER-(1) Written Examination Results

(2) Job Performance

(3) Interviews

(4) Seniority



What is the typical line of promotion in a fire department? - CORRECT ANSWER-(1) Firefighter

(2) Engineer

(3) Lieutenant
